Product Description

Needle roller bearings are bearings with cylindrical rollers that are small in diameter relative to their length. The modified roller/raceway profile prevents stress peaks to extend bearing service life.Needle roller bearings are equipped with thin and long rollers, so the radial structure is compact.With the same inner diameter and load capacity as other types of bearings, its outer diameter is smallest, especially suitable for the support structure with limited radial installation size.

Needle roller bearings comprise machined outer rings, needle roller and cage assemblies and removable inner rings. Depending on the application, a bearing without an inner ring or a needle roller and cage assembly can be selected. In order to ensure the same load capacity and running performance as like the bearing with ring, the hardness, machining accuracy and surface quality of the raceway surface of the shaft or housing hole should be similar to the raceway of the bearing ring. This type of bearing can only bear radial loads.

Main applications:

Automobile transmission, gearbox, engine, valve train, direction and brake system, axle support, outboard engine, power tool, copy and fax machine, paper feeding equipment, etc.
